How do you pronounce “subsidy”?

“subsidy” is pronounced SUHB-si-dee — IPA /ˈsʌbsɪdi/. In Ingglish phonetic spelling, where every spelling always makes the same sound, it is written “suhbsidee”.

How many syllables are in “subsidy”?

“subsidy” has 3 syllables: SUHB-si-dee (the capitalized syllable is stressed).
